Peregrine falcon egg hatches in Utica nest
UTICA — Anticipation surrounding Utica’s peregrine falcon nest reached its peak as the first of four eggs hatched at approximately 12:40 p.m. Tuesday, April 30. “Observers from the Utica Peregrine Falcon Project had been eagerly monitoring the nest since noticing a small hole, or “pip,” in one of the eggs on Monday evening, followed by the unmistakable sounds of a chick vocalizing from within. With great anticipation, they awaited the imminent hatch, which typically occurs within a day or two after the appearance of a pip. Directly following the hatch, Astrid, the female peregrine, immediately tucked the new chick beneath her, effectively hiding it from the nest cameras,” notes a release.

Great Swamp Conservancy offers free fishing lesson for kids
CANASTOTA — Children of all ages, accompanied by a parent, are welcome to take part in a free fishing lesson with the Shane Pinard Future Fishermen’s Foundation from 11 a.m. to 1 p.m. on Saturday, May 4, at the Great Swamp Conservancy’s Simpson Park, just south of the GSC’s main Nature Center on North Main Street.
$50,000: Sculpture Space Receives Grant Funding
UTICA, N.Y. -- A local art studio is receiving funding for improvements. Sculpture Space in Utica was awarded $50,000 by the New York State Council on the Arts. The funding will be used to improve accessibility to the studio for people with disabilities, along with improvements to street access, improved parking and climate control.
